------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- Fedora Update Notification FEDORA-2021-1bb399a5af 2021-03-12 20:29:26.023144 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- -
Name : python-django Product : Fedora 33 Version : 3.0.13 Release : 1.fc33 URL : https://www.djangoproject.com/ Summary : A high-level Python Web framework Description : Django is a high-level Python Web framework that encourages rapid development and a clean, pragmatic design. It focuses on automating as much as possible and adhering to the DRY (Don't Repeat Yourself) principle.
------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- Update Information:
update to 3.0.13, fix CVE-2021-23336 (rhbz#1931542) 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- ChangeLog:
* Fri Mar 5 2021 Matthias Runge <mrunge@redhat.com> - 3.0.13-1 - update to 3.0.13, fix CVE-2021-23336 (rhbz#1931542) 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- - References:
[ 1 ] Bug #1928904 - CVE-2021-23336 python: Web Cache Poisoning via urllib.parse.parse_qsl and urllib.parse.parse_qs by using a semicolon in query parameters https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1928904 ------------------------------------------------------------------------------- -
This update can be installed with the "dnf" update program. Use su -c 'dnf upgrade --advisory FEDORA-2021-1bb399a5af' at the command line. For more information, refer to the dnf documentation available at http://dnf.readthedocs.io/en/latest/command_ref.html#upgrade-command-label
All packages are signed with the Fedora Project GPG key.
